#c229ed h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c229ed is composed of 76.1% red, 16.1%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.1% cyan, 82.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 286.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 54.5%. #c229ed color hex could be obtained by blending #ff52ff with #8500db.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

● #c229ed color description : Bright magenta.
The hexadecimal color #c229ed has RGB values of R:194, G:41,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 12724717.
